for years, we have witnessed Vladimir Putin, the President of Russia, wreak havoc across Europe. Putin has invaded and carved up free, independent, and democratic countries, such as Georgia and Ukraine. He has bullied our friends in the European Union. He has intimidated our allies in the North Atlantic Treaty Organization, NATO. A principal weapon of Putin's has been Russia's energy supplies--specifically, natural gas. Putin has used Russia's natural gas to extort, to threaten, and to coerce our allies and our partners. He has repeatedly shut off natural gas supplies to Ukraine and has retaliated against countries that have come to Ukraine's aid. So 21 countries--21 countries--import more than 40 percent of their natural gas from Russia. Of these 21 nations, 13 are members of NATO and 5 of these NATO members import nearly 100 percent of their gas from Russia. I recently returned from Eastern Europe. Our NATO allies and European partners are desperate to find alternative sources of natural gas. They are seeking to develop their own natural gas resources. But amazingly, Putin is funding activists who oppose hydraulic fracturing in Europe. It is clear that Putin wants to keep our NATO allies dependent on Russian energy. Our NATO allies have publicly called on Congress to help them access America's natural gas. We can do that by adopting my amendment, No. 1582.…
